Ultra320 Multi-mode LVD/SE SCSI Terminator
General Description
or LVD Termination Meets SCSI-1, SCSI-2, SCSI-3 SPI Ultra (Fast-20), Ultra 2(SPI-2 LVD), Ultra160 (SPI-3 LVD), and Ultra320 (SPI-4 LVD) standards Supports active negation 3pF channel capacitance 2.9V to 5.5V operation Thermal protection Hot-Swap compatible www.DataSheet4U.com 5% tolerance on SE and LVD termination resistance SE/LVD mode indicators 28 pin TSSOP package
G220
The G220 Multi-mode LVD/SE SCSI terminator provides a smooth transition into the next generation of the SCSI Parallel Interface (SPI-4). It automatically senses the bus, via DIFFSENS, and switches the termination to either single-ended (SE) or low voltage differential (LVD) SCSI, dependent on which type of devices are connected to the bus. If the G220 detects a HVD SCSI device, it switches to a high impedance state. For a 16-bit Wide SCSI bus to be operational, three G220 terminators are needed. The Multi-mode terminator contains all functions required to terminate and auto detect and switch modes for SCSI Parallel Interface (SPI) bus architectures. For the SE termination, one
regulator and nine precision 110ohm resistors are used. For the LVD termination, the G220 integrates 18 regulated supplies with nine precision resistor strings.
